Upon arrival in Florence, SC, we will meet a local step-on-guide to begin our tour. Watch a Lizard Man DVD while we travel to The Swamp Log Artisans Gallery. In addition to Jewelry, Pottery, Baskets and more, the Gallery is filled with products hand made from lumber which is sawn from 'old growth sinker' logs recovered from the muddy, dark bottoms of South Carolina rivers and swamps. Lunch is included today at Harry and Harry Too’s Restaurant, home of the Lizard Man sandwich. The inside decor is amazing, with a large collection of American memorabilia; including movie posters, movie character cutouts, Three Stooges posters, football memorabilia, two tiny ski lift gondolas traveling back and forth at the sit-down counter, and more. There are also news articles about the famed Lizard Man “creature” that was sighted in the area in 1988 and again in 2015. Following lunch, we will head to the Pearl Fryar Topiary Garden. The garden contains over 300 individual plants and these living sculptures showcase Pearl’s astounding feats of artistry and horticulture. Pearl’s garden is internationally recognized, and visitors will experience a place that is beautiful, whimsical, educational and inspiring. A visit to Florence is not complete without a stop at Young Plantations Pecan Store. Shop from a wide variety of southern gifts, gourmet foods, candy, toys and, of course, all of their wonderful pecans! We end the day with dinner included at Lizard’s Thicket Restaurant. Enjoy authentic regional Southern home cooking. After dinner we’ll return home, arriving approximately 10:00 PM
